Best jeans for g8f

I am looking for jeans that look real for G8F. Most of the jeans I have found look painted on. I am looking for something that actually has the belt loops, buttons, flaps etc. My use case is stero images, so it is very obvious that the pocket isn't real when you are viewing it in stero.

    cajhin said:

    thanks, very helpful. I think I like the Exnems best.

    These shorts have caught my eyes repeatedly: https://www.daz3d.com/obj-ripped-tiny-jeans-shorts

    Does anyone know if this is a static prop, or does it move with the figure's pose? This sounds not like it "When Posing, simulate the clothing in Marvelous Designer"

    Yeah, they're a prop.  You get an FBX, the OBJ, a diffuse texture and a normal map.  You can parent them to a character, convert to a figure, apply an Iray shader and a smoothing modifier and they sort of move with the JCMs inherited from the character it's fit to, and the materials don't look right.  They got sort of wrinkly during the conversion, and the smoothing didn't help.  I picked them up for USD 2.20 a year ago and still haven't used them in a proper render.  They're not suited for a close-up, but they're better than expected and they look kind of cool.  Worth it if you can get them cheap, and they're not the worst jean shorts in the store, by far.

    Seems they react a lot better to just HDRI lighting than spotlights.  I guess they're fine?  You can  apply Fit Control to them, so yeah.  Why not?
